Today, I got out there early and cleaned up all the layup from Friday night. Then prepped and cleaned the backside of the front bulkhead to prep for glassin. This was a challenging layup. 8 separate pieces of CSM so I could work around all the edges and corners. I'm pretty happy with the way it turned out. I spent a LOT of time with the chip brush getting all the corners good.

9fd96d11a1f78f11cd3e3264924634e7_zps3d0e4f79.jpg

ca9fb987021487bbb02f60ef9b0672d6_zps8e5a5854.jpg


Let it sit and kick then a few hours later came back and cleaned it up.

Here's all 3 strings and the bulkhead ready for install.
1ce50417cbb789f0fbdb1004a53e337e_zps36d8a618.jpg


Next I cleaned and prepped the hull for bulkhead install

91c55d33d448df39a835dfde751d1e32_zpsbd3f278b.jpg


and for the final act of the weekend, PL'd in the new bulkhead.

5a88ccec77e6962bcda7e6e7df32b6bf_zps39de71f9.jpg

625fcd49e6d13164e43a94ee70fd7abe_zps6cfdf1d5.jpg


If all goes well tomorrow we'll get the bulkhead pb'd and tabbed in. We also got an order of 2 part foam from US Composites this week so next up is finishing the main stringers and getting a temporary deck cutout to drill pour holes in and screw it down. The PL needs 72hrs +/- to off gas before you PB fillet & tab in the parts you PL'd to the hull... Additional heat doesn't help much, it can cause excess bubbling...
